3. What are the three roles of HCl and the role of pepsin in the breakdown of proteins in the
stomach? Parietal cells, found in the fundus of the stomach, secrete HCl. HCl is needed to create a
low pH in the stomach for the optimal activity of pepsin. HCl also aids in the conversion of
pepsinogen to pepsin. Furthermore HCl helps pepsin by denaturing proteins that will be digested by
pepsin. Denaturation makes the peptide bonds more available to pepsin. The role of pepsin in the
stomach is to digest proteins through breaking peptide bonds.

c) EXPLAIN the expected result by describing what conditions should cause the reaction to
work or not work for EACH of the 3 tubes.
Test tube #1 lost the most starch due to the pancreatic solution. In the pancreatic solution there
is amylase, an enzyme that breaks down carbohydrates, making the pancreatic solution break
down the starch.
Test tube #2 did not contain any pancreatic solution and there were no enzymes to break down
the starch, serving as the control in the experiment.
Test tube #3 contained boiled pancreatic solution, denaturing the enzymes.
